I agree with suggesting adding names to sidewalks. I'm not sure about only mapping sidewalks that are separated from the road. I agree it has some logic to it, but what about mapping sidewalk width, surface, markings on the ground for the blind, and all those attributes a sidewalk can have? Tagging that on the road makes an even bigger mess of tags.
Janko sub, 25. tra 2015. 11:30 Roland Olbricht <[email protected]> je napisao: > Dear all, > > our current pedestrian routers often don't give street names, but instead > only instructions like "look for the line on the map". > To improve that I would like to encourage mappers to give separately > mapped footways their proper name instead of leaving them without name. > > The suggestion had been widely discussed with the German community. > Finally we found the following approach: > > Keep separation rules as already established: > > A sidewalk (or bike lane) shall be mapped as a separate way only if a > pedestrian cannot cross the car lanes at any point, i.e. there are fences > or grass strip between footway and the car lanes. > > Change the tagging suggestion for separated sidewalks and bike lanes: > - Sidewalks should carry "highway=footway" + "footway=sidewalk" + > "name=Name of the Street" (already in widespread use) > - Bike lanes should carry "highway=cycleway" + "cycleway=sidewalk" + > "name=Name of the Street" (similar problem) > > Currently, both the suggestion of "footway=sidewalk" (similar for cycling) > and copying the name is not suggested consistenly in the wiki. Are there > any objections to clean-up the wiki with that regard? > > Side effects on other tools are almost uniformly positive: > - Having the name multiple times on the various chunks of a street is a > standard OSM policy. > - Renderers could handle abundant name tags by ignoring names on ways > tagged with "footway/cycleway=sidewalk" > - Routing engines actually can improve by having the name of the road > - Quality assurance tools would also profit by having more hints for > checking > > Best regards, > > Roland > > _______________________________________________ > talk mailing list > [email protected] > https://lists.openstreetmap.org/listinfo/talk >
